The interview
What was your situation before finding Arbor Health?
We had been struggling for two full years to try to figure out what was going on with our daughter, who had suddenly started exhibiting symptoms of OCD and restricted eating pretty soon after having COVID during lockdown. We took the idea of PANS to a doctor in our country and they immediately dismissed it. We were in crisis mode and just tried to get by for two years, which was very hard.
What challenges did you face with traditional medical providers?
She would go through what we now know are flares, and every time a sickness would hit, everything would go downhill again. It was a real struggle to be heard and taken seriously. We tried so many specialists, so many psychologists, so many doctors, and things were just getting worse and worse and worse.
Were there any hesitations about starting with Arbor Health?
The only thing that would have prevented us was just the fact that we were so far away at that time and getting to them required a lot of effort. But as soon as I spoke with them on the phone the first time, I knew that we'd made the right choice.
What was your first impression of the clinic and staff?
I will just never forget the moment we walked in the door of Arbor Health and it feels like a home. It doesn't feel like the doctor's office. Our daughter was sitting on the carpet and our practitioner walked in, and rather than sitting in a chair, she got down on the carpet with our daughter and spoke to her on her level.
How quickly did you receive a diagnosis?
This is after we had spent two full years trying to get an answer and being brushed off and not heard. Within ten minutes she said, 'This is a textbook case of PANS and you can get better.'
What has the recovery process been like over the past year?
Since we started a year ago, the change is just almost hard to describe. Back then, she was barely able to move and wasn't going to school. Today she is going to school, she's singing in the choir, she's riding horses, she is going to dance. She's just being a normal 13 year old.
